Baker College Campus
Baker College is the largest independent college in the state of Michigan. Baker College of Port Huron provides students with the job-specific training they need to enter a rewarding career right out of college. Located on the west side of town, convenient to I-69 and I-94, and only five minutes from the Blue Water Bridge which connects Port Huron with Sarnia, Ontario, the campus sits at an international border crossing.

Goodwin College - East Hartford
Goodwin College was founded in East Hartford, Connecticut in 1999. The institution that evolved into Goodwin College was founded in Hartford, Connecticut in 1962 for the purpose of preparing men and women for successful careers in the computer and business practice fields.
Statistics show that we are a college community that includes racial and ethnic minorities, economically disadvantaged students, and undergraduates of traditional age as well as older students who work and are raising families.
